Welcoming General Secretary To Lam and his wife along with the Vietnamese high-ranking delegation at Astana Airport on the Kazakhstan side were: President Kassym-Jomart Tokayev; Deputy Prime Minister and Minister of Foreign Affairs M.Nurtleu; Deputy Prime Minister in charge of economic and social affairs Yermek Kosherbayev; Foreign Affairs Advisor to the President E.Kazykhan; Kazakhstan's Ambassador to Vietnam K.Tumush; Minister of Health A.Alnazarova; Mayor of Astana J.Kasumbek. On the Vietnamese side were: Vietnamese Ambassador to Kazakhstan Pham Thai Nhu Mai; and a number of officials and staff of the Vietnamese Embassy in Kazakhstan.
At the airport, President Kassym-Jomart Tokayev shook hands to welcome General Secretary To Lam and his wife, and introduced the Kazakh officials. Kazakh girls and teenagers in national costumes approached to present flowers to General Secretary To Lam and his wife. Next, President Kassym-Jomart Tokayev invited General Secretary To Lam and his wife to walk on the honor carpet, along two rows of honor guards standing solemnly to welcome them.

This is the first State visit by a key Vietnamese leader to Kazakhstan in the past 13 years and the first time at the General Secretary level that Vietnam has visited Kazakhstan.

The State visit to the Republic of Kazakhstan by General Secretary To Lam and his wife along with the high-ranking Vietnamese delegation demonstrates the importance and consistent policy of the Party and State of Vietnam in strengthening the friendship and comprehensive cooperation with traditional friendly countries in the Central Asia, South Caucasus and Eastern Europe regions, including Kazakhstan.

Vietnam and the Republic of Kazakhstan established diplomatic relations on June 29, 1992. Since then, the traditional good friendship between the two countries has been continuously strengthened and developed. Bilateral trade between Vietnam and Kazakhstan has seen positive changes but remains modest. In 2024, bilateral trade reached 800 million USD (an increase of 99% compared to 2023). In the first three months of 2025, bilateral turnover reached 146.3 million USD (an increase of 18.4% compared to the same period in 2024).
